THE FREEHOLD.
END OF FAMOUS CASE.
m r-iation.—By Telegraph Invercargill. March 27. At a meeting of the Land Board to-day the application of Mr Gavin Brighton (concerned in the famous mineral rights case) to convert, two l.i.p. holdings to freeholds was granted subject to section 121 of the Land Act ol 1892.
